Transaction 6665d528b14ba9e30eceb8dbad772c04693d40c6bd97189d08f52ad7b2a41dfa

1 Input
2 Outputs
  • 6665d528b14ba9e30eceb8dbad772c04693d40c6bd97189d08f52ad7b2a41dfa:0
  • value  6359350
    address  13E2HUQ7mL57ZzqMELctuACe2Af1WR9VZk
  • 6665d528b14ba9e30eceb8dbad772c04693d40c6bd97189d08f52ad7b2a41dfa:1
  • value  37757313
    address  38RreWJj9MpLaLAXdM96TYUsMe9b4dKg7X